Emergency care FAQs

What counts as a dental emergency?

Severe or worsening tooth pain, a knocked out or badly broken tooth, uncontrolled bleeding, or facial swelling. Swelling that affects your eye, throat, or breathing belongs in the emergency room first, not a dental office.

How do I get seen fastest?

Call instead of booking online, say the word "emergency", and describe the symptom. Front desks triage by urgency; 34 of the listings below have a phone number you can tap to call. If the first office cannot fit you in, ask them who nearby can.
